The problem is rarely too little data

Most teams do not lack data; they lack one version of it they can trust. The numbers live in different tools, defined differently, and every meeting starts by arguing about whose spreadsheet is right. We fix that at the root: reliable pipelines pull the sources together, a modelled warehouse defines each metric once, and dashboards read from that single layer. The argument about whose number is correct simply goes away, which is worth more than any single chart.

Trust comes from quality you can see

A dashboard is only as trusted as the pipeline behind it, and trust collapses the first time a number is visibly wrong. We build data quality checks into the pipelines, monitor them, and document how each metric is defined and where it comes from. When someone asks why a figure looks off, there is a traceable answer rather than a shrug. That reliability is what turns analytics from a thing people doubt into a thing they act on.
